Contents
A boy's sumer song -- The sand-man -- Johnny speaks -- Winter song -- A Christmas folksong -- The forest greeting -- The lily of the valley -- Encouraged -- To J.Q. -- Diplomacy -- Scamp --Wadin' in de creek -- A corn song -- The plantation child's lullaby -- Twilight -- Curiousity -- Opportunity -- Puttin' the baby away -- The fisher child's lullaby -- Faith -- The farm child's lullaby -- The place where the rainbow ends -- Hope -- Appreciation -- The barrier -- Day -- To Dan -- What's the use -- A lazy day -- Advice -- Limitations -- A golden day -- The unlucky apple -- The discovery -- Morning -- The awakening -- Love's draft -- A musical -- Twell de night is pas' -- Blue -- Dreamin' town -- At night -- Kidnaped -- Compensation -- Winter's approach -- Anchored -- The veteran -- Yesterday and to-morrow -- The change -- The chase -- Suppose -- The death of the first born -- Bein' back home -- The old cabin -- Despair -- Circumstances alter cases -- Till the wind gets right -- A summer night -- At sunset time -- Night -- At Loafing-Holt -- When a feller's itching to be spanked -- The river of ruin -- To her -- A love letter -- After many days -- Liza May -- The masters -- Trouble in de kitchen -- The quilting -- Parted -- Forever -- Christmas -- Roses and pearls -- Rain-songs -- A lost dream -- A song -- A song.
